Output 76105b001a842eac71b4440b63ef1739f0fda23b0b214cf49a43ff2dad75dafc:0

value
29208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b74b698c1e94f3f3eaf026fb728a1181b98ecc OP_EQUAL
address
3GhxKXxaXeKdQFjNMWXMC919URdQVCjttU
transaction
76105b001a842eac71b4440b63ef1739f0fda23b0b214cf49a43ff2dad75dafc
confirmations
337868
spent
true